OS version: im curious if there is a way to create a lsrge grid graph. maybe 300x300 grids. and then use that graph as like a blank pattern maker by being able to fill each grid in separately with chosen color and create my own graphghan patterns?
While there’s no built-in ‘pixel art’ or ‘grid painting’ tool like in specialized apps, you can create graphgan patterns in Lunacy. Here’s how:
- Create two rectangles side by side (make sure they’re touching each other)
- Select both rectangles, and you’ll see a Grid Duplicate handle
- Drag the handle to create your 300x300 grid of rectangles
- Select individual or groups of rectangles and change their color using the Selection Inspector on the right
You can select multiple cells at once and color them together, making the process much faster than coloring them one by one. Lunacy is not a specialized pixel art tool, but it does the job for pattern making ![]()
